Orthonitrophenol is steam volatile while para-isomer is not. This is because of
Options
(a) more solubility of ortho form
(b) intramolecular hydrogen bonding in ortho nitrophenol
(c) more lattice energy of ortho form
(d) all of the above
Correct Answer:
intramolecular hydrogen bonding in ortho nitrophenol
